Output 3f8109da65d027ebe334c779f4b7e15f45baa6992bcec30e78b22e358ce979ee:0

value
17376926
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8031bd934b2b248a85de48d3a7e34f650c07a8e9 OP_EQUAL
address
MKazK1wUM6GspGHypRjzEV8JCDnzH9tHum
transaction
3f8109da65d027ebe334c779f4b7e15f45baa6992bcec30e78b22e358ce979ee
spent
true